Correlation of protein and ash content of rice genotypes with rice weevil Sitophilus oryzae (L.) infestation

Abstract

The present study was carried out at Seed Research and Technology Centre, PJTSAU, Rajendranagar, Hyderabad during 2019-20. Chemical traits like protein and ash contents of twenty five rice genotypes were assessed to know their effect on Sitophilus oryzae infestation. It was revealed that ash content had significant negative effect on mean adult emergence (-0.42) and per cent seed damage (-0.47), while it had significant positive effect with mean development period (0.41). On the other hand, protein content had significant positive relationship with mean adult emergence (0.44), per cent seed damage (0.42) and negative with mean developmental period (0.28).
